Geoffrey Atwood was born in 1295 in London (St Dunstan All Saints), Greater London, ENGLAND, the child of William Atwood And Juliana De Sanderstead. Geoffrey Atwood married Anisia Livingston, and had children including Peter Atwood, William Atwood. Geoffrey Atwood passed away in 1346 in St. John the Evangelist Churchyard, Coulsden, Surrey, ENGLAND.
